Quote[/b] ]Time Commanders
Thu 23 Oct, 8:00 pm - 9:00 pm 60mins

Raphia

The year is 217 BC. The place is Raphia, near Gaza. Two nearly identical armies led by the heirs of Alexander The Great fight to control the border territories that separate their rival kingdoms.

From a hi-tech war-room which resembles a modern military command and control centre, a team of celebrities take control of the army of Ptolemy IV of Egypt against the forces of the Seleucid Kingdom in the East. Al Murray (the Pub Landlord) and Kate Silverton (co-presenter of The Politics Show) are the team's Generals; Ricky Groves (Garry in Eastenders) and Raji James (Ash in Eastenders) are their lieutenants.

Using real-time computer graphics, the team are in charge of an army of 68,000 men and 73 war elephants, but will they know how to use them? And will Al and Kate maintain control of their forces, or will their lieutenants take charge?

Watching the team's every move are two military experts. From their vantage point above the war-room, they assess the team's command structure, their communication and tactical skills, and compare their performance to what happened at the real battle of Raphia more than 2000 years ago.

Presented by Eddie Mair.
